- (continued from previous page)I have the best half said Dara Donn. You have not said Diaarmuid I have the best half of him because I have the tail. He caught the bull by the horn and struck the giant across the face with the tail which brought him to the ground. They had a fight with each other then. The weapons they used were to two sides of the bull and Diarmuid won. The giant 'got enraged' and he went off towards the castle Diarmuid also took a short cut for the castle. When he reached the castle he told the servant all about himself and Dara Donn. He then told her to put down a cake and put a griddle into it and himself would manage the rest. Diarmuid went into a cot which was at the side of the palace. He was not long there when the giant walked in and his face all blood. The servant asked him if he was hungry and he said he was.
